Etymology of Isoglossa:
Gk. isos = equal; glossa = tongue; possibly referring to the tongue-like petals. The corolla is two-lipped.
Etymology of ciliata:
From Latin cilium an 'eyelid', referring to short hairs that resemble eyelashes.
